Wallace Gary Dale Obituary

With heavy hearts, we announce the death of Wallace Gary Dale of Webster, Minnesota, born in Louisville, Kentucky, who passed away on March 11, 2024 at the age of 80.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Wallace Gary Dale to pay them a last tribute.

He was predeceased by: his parents, Wallace S. Dale and Frances Pryzmus Dale; his sisters, Mary Lennon May (Charles W. May) and Sandra Dale McPheeters (Roy L. McPheeters); and his niece Lee Ann McPheeters Mason.

He is survived by: his daughters, Bobbie Dale (Jon Falconer) and Erica Dale Southward (James Southward); and his granddaughters, Vala and Beatrix Southward.
